Product Description
Don’t think your cat can learn to come on command, perch on your shoulder, or walk on a leash? Think again! Cat Training in 10 Minutes shows you how to teach your cat to perform simple tricks in just minutes a day. Author Miriam Fields-Banineau has first-hand, professional experience in training cats for television and film. After using “Clicker Training for Cats” with great success, I wanted a book with more details on how to train my cat NOT to scratch on furniture. This book is definetly helpful. Although it doesn’t go into great detail on the subject, it did help me get some new ideas on how to approach this.
This book also gives a different approach to the come and other commands compared to the “Clicker Training” book. I have begun to use these with our shy cat, who is afraid of the sound the clicker makes, with success.
Overall, this is a great book, which explains the training clearly. Highly recommended.

This is an excellent book on cat training. I’ve been working with my cat based on information from dog-training websites, and I’m delighted to finally have instructions specific to cats (yes, there are differences). This book takes you step by step through teaching a cat to do almost anything, including walking on a leash and sit/stay. The behaviors are presented in concise, manageable sections, broken down into steps when necessary, and illustrated with very clear photos. I would have given it 6 stars if Amazon had that many.
